Los Angeles LEAD Academy (Starts Friday, Feb. 21)

LEAD Academy is an intensive six-day, 12-module training experience using tools and experiential learning to empower recently hired, newly appointed or previously untrained health care leaders to better understand and use their strengths. Designed for health care supervisors and managers, LEAD is built on the underlying principle that effective leadership requires productive relationships to support excellence in patient care, sustainable business objectives and a safe patient environment. 

LEAD Academy sessions provide a safe environment to practice newly learned skills and align work goals and actions to support the broader vision of the organization. Engaging activities guide participants through the process of understanding differing leadership styles and overcoming the distinct challenges of being a leader.

Specific program focus areas include:

  • Self-development 
  • Supporting the development of others 
  • Managing and developing a successful organization

State of the Unions Webinar (Thursday, March 5, 10 – 11 a.m.)

Few of us have time to assess the trends and efficiency of organized labor from year to year in a strategic or comprehensive manner. Consequently, opportunities to capitalize on relevant facts and trends are often missed. Most importantly, we are witnessing the metamorphosis of our national labor relations law, and this webinar will review trends and their impact on the health care industry.

Join us for a presentation on labor union trends in the U.S. and the
California health care industry.

Women in Health Care Leadership Conference (March 12 and 13, UC Irvine Campus)

HASC’s Women in Health Care Leadership Conference is designed for women in health care seeking to advance their careers through leadership, influence, communication and confidence. We invite professionals of all genders who support women in health care leadership.

Conference panels feature C-level health care executives speaking on how women on health care boards shape organizations and the transformative effects of empowering women has on an organization’s landscape.

Multiple panel topics and speakers are scheduled. For the full lineup, please click on event link below.

Participants receive a certificate from UCI Paul Merage School of Business.
